1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is the cell cycle?
Back
The cell cycle is the series of events that take place in a cell leading to its division and replication. It consists of interphase (G1, S, G2) and the mitotic phase (mitosis and cytokinesis).
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What are the main phases of the cell cycle?
Back
The main phases of the cell cycle are Interphase (G1, S, G2) and the Mitotic phase (Mitosis and Cytokinesis).
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What occurs during G1 phase of the cell cycle?
Back
During G1 phase, the cell grows and carries out normal functions, preparing for DNA replication.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What occurs during S phase of the cell cycle?
Back
During S phase, DNA replication occurs, resulting in two identical sets of chromosomes.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What occurs during G2 phase of the cell cycle?
Back
During G2 phase, the cell continues to grow and prepares for mitosis, including the synthesis of proteins necessary for cell division.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is mitosis?
Back
Mitosis is the process of nuclear division in eukaryotic cells that results in two identical daughter nuclei.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What are the stages of mitosis?
Back
The stages of mitosis are prophase, metaphase, anaphase, and telophase.
